Writing and Content: ChatGPT, Claude, and Jasper
ChatGPT (OpenAI) remains the Swiss army knife for solopreneurs. With GPT-4o, you get an assistant capable of drafting blog posts, prospecting emails, nurturing sequences, and video scripts within minutes. The Plus plan at $20/month is a minimal investment for an enormous productivity gain.
Claude (Anthropic) excels at long-document analysis, structured writing, and complex reasoning tasks. Its 200K-token context window allows it to process detailed briefs and produce more nuanced content. Ideal for white papers, case studies, and content strategy.
Jasper is the marketing specialist. Its pre-configured templates for landing pages, Facebook ads, and sales emails make it a valuable ally for conversion-focused solopreneurs.
Design: Midjourney and Canva AI
Midjourney produces visuals of staggering professional quality. For a solopreneur, this means the end of generic stock photos: create unique illustrations for your articles, social media, and products. Version 6 even handles text within images with precision.
Canva AI transforms everyday graphic design. Magic Design generates Instagram posts, YouTube thumbnails, and presentations in seconds. Combine it with Midjourney: generate the hero visual in Midjourney, then finalize the design in Canva.
Code and Development: Cursor and v0
Cursor is the AI IDE that has transformed development for non-developers. Describe what you want to build and Cursor writes the code for you. Solopreneurs use it to create landing pages, internal tools, and complete MVPs in hours instead of weeks.
v0 (Vercel) generates complete React interfaces from a simple prompt. Enter "a pricing page with 3 plans and a monthly/annual toggle" and get a functional, beautiful component in 30 seconds. Perfect for rapid prototyping before finalizing in Cursor.
Marketing: Copy.ai and Jasper
Copy.ai automates the entire marketing pipeline. From lead generation to email copywriting to ad creation, the tool offers complete workflows. Its "Workflow" mode lets you chain research → writing → publishing automatically.
Jasper Marketing goes further with built-in brand knowledge. Configure your tone of voice, personas, and guidelines, and every piece of generated content will be consistent with your brand identity.
Video: Runway and HeyGen
Runway ML is the most advanced AI video studio. Gen-3 Alpha generates realistic video clips from text or images. For a solopreneur, this means creating video ads, product demos, and social media content without a camera or editor.
HeyGen creates realistic video avatars that speak in any language. Record yourself once, and your avatar can produce hundreds of personalized videos for prospecting, client tutorials, or product updates.
Automation: Zapier, Make, and n8n
Zapier connects over 6,000 applications without code. A new lead on your landing page? Zapier adds them to your CRM, sends a welcome email, and notifies your Slack — automatically. The free plan already covers basic automations.
Make (formerly Integromat) offers more powerful visual automations for complex scenarios. Its router and filter system lets you create sophisticated conditional workflows, ideal for advanced sales processes.
n8n is the open-source alternative for those who want full control. Host it on your own server, keep your data private, and enjoy unlimited flexibility with custom code nodes.
Analytics: Julius AI
Julius AI turns data analysis into a conversation. Import a sales CSV, ask "What are my best customers from the last 3 months?" and get a chart and detailed analysis instantly. No need to master Excel or Python to make data-driven decisions.
Customer Support: Tidio and Crisp
Tidio combines live chat and AI chatbot to handle common questions 24/7. Its Lyro AI automatically answers 70% of customer questions by drawing on your knowledge base. The free plan includes 50 AI conversations per month.
Crisp offers a more comprehensive alternative with built-in CRM, knowledge base, and AI chatbot. Its unified inbox centralizes emails, chat, and social media in one place — perfect for the solopreneur managing everything solo.
From Idea to MVP in One Week
Here is a concrete action plan to launch a digital product in 7 days using your AI stack:
- Day 1-2: Validation — Use ChatGPT to analyze your market and competitors. Ask Claude to structure your value proposition. Generate a survey with Copy.ai and distribute it on social media.
- Day 3-4: Creation — Build your landing page with v0 + Cursor. Generate visuals with Midjourney and Canva AI. Write your sales page with Jasper.
- Day 5: Automation — Set up Zapier to connect your form to your email tool. Install Tidio for support. Create your email sequences with ChatGPT.
- Day 6: Content — Produce 3 launch videos with Runway and HeyGen. Write 5 social posts with Copy.ai. Create a product demo video.
- Day 7: Launch — Analyze your first results with Julius AI. Adjust your messaging. Launch your first ads with copy generated by Jasper.
This timeline would have required 2 to 3 months and a team of 5 people just two years ago. AI compresses time and costs dramatically.

Budget and Monthly ROI
One of the major advantages of the AI stack is its negligible cost compared to hiring or outsourcing:
| Category | Tools | Monthly Cost | Equivalent Salary |
|---|---|---|---|
| Writing | ChatGPT + Claude | $40 | $2,500 (freelance writer) |
| Design | Midjourney + Canva | $25 | $1,800 (graphic designer) |
| Code | Cursor + v0 | $40 | $4,000 (developer) |
| Marketing | Copy.ai | $35 | $3,000 (marketer) |
| Video | Runway + HeyGen | $40 | $2,500 (videographer) |
| Automation | Zapier / Make | $20 | $1,200 (assistant) |
| Analytics | Julius AI | $20 | $1,800 (analyst) |
| Support | Tidio | $0-25 | $1,800 (support agent) |
| TOTAL | $220-245 | $18,600+ |
For roughly $230 per month, you access capabilities that would cost over $18,000 in salaries or outsourcing. That is a ratio of 1 to 80 — an unparalleled ROI in the history of entrepreneurship.
Even on a tight budget, you can start with the free tiers of ChatGPT, Canva, Zapier, and Tidio, then invest progressively in paid versions as your revenue grows. The minimum viable stack costs less than $50 per month.
